Selected among the COAM members who will participate in the "III Iberoamerican Forum of Cities. QUERETARO 2023"

The proposals submitted by Alexandra Delgado Jiménez, Borja Ruiz-Apilánez Corrochano and Marcos Enrique López Barrera have been selected by the Jury to be exhibited at the III Ibero-American Cities Forum. Querétaro 2023, which will take place from June 28 to 30.

The call to participate in the III Ibero-American Forum of Cities. Querétaro 2023, promoted by the City Foundation in collaboration with COAM, to attend as a guest expert closed on May 12 with a total of 13 proposals received from 10 members.

The jury, composed of the vice dean and member of the COAM Governing Board, Pablo Olalquiaga and Enrique Manzano, respectively; and the president of the Fundación Ciudad, Tomás Vera, and Mara Sánchez, of the Fundación Ciudad and professor at the ETSAM, unanimously selected the following proposals:

- "Urban naturalization master plan for the city of Gijón/Xixón: mitigation and adaptation to climate change through the improvement of urban green infrastructure", submitted by Alexandra Delgado Jiménez.

The jury has highlighted the contributions that this proposal makes from the professional practice, through a Master Plan that organizes municipal policies with objectives in sustainable urban development and improvement of urban quality. It has also valued the clarity and solidity with which it exposes the theme, presenting a work that will enable an opportunity for reflection and transfer to the demands of Mexican and Latin American cities.

- "More walkable and cyclable cities. The recent Spanish experience", a proposal by Borja Ruiz-Apilanez Corrochano.

In this proposal, the jury highlighted the analysis of specific cases in Spain, which support the transfer of its results as a response to the needs of Ibero-American cities in sustainable urban development. It has also taken into account the balance in the professional and teaching experience of the speaker.

- "The use of viceregal royal roads to vertebrate a mobility system in the metropolitan area of Querétaro" and "The municipal declaration of cultural heritage protection polygon as a tool for urban management and financing. The case of San Juan del Río, Querétaro", both presented by Marcos Enrique López Barrera.

The jury has valued that both papers presented focus on the host city, from the experience, analyzing a successful case. It also valued the urgency of the topic addressed with the proposal for the development of an instrument for the management of architectural and urban heritage.


Finally, the jury wanted to highlight with a mention the proposal of José Ramón Sierra y Gómez de León, "Río Somes", for being a case of current intervention and in process where the actions in the infrastructure start from the social, promoting social cohesion between different communities through the natural environment, demands of Mexican and Ibero-American cities.

III Ibero-American Cities Forum. Querétaro 2023

Under the slogan "The postcovid city in the face of climate change" and promoted by the Fundación Ciudad, the Ibero-American Forum of Cities. Querétaro 2023 celebrates its third edition from June 28 to 30.

Its main objectives are based on defining tools for a smart, sustainable and inclusive model of city development by exchanging knowledge among companies, experts, professionals and local governments.

This edition in Mexico is an opportunity to learn first-hand about the demands of Mexican cities in terms of their conceptualization, planning, development and improvement of the different urban services.
